Iconic Rolex Models Featuring Yellow Dials

Rolex's commitment to the yellow dial is evident in its consistent presence across numerous prestigious collections. Here are some of the most iconic models where the Rolex yellow dial truly shines:

Rolex Day-Date: The Epitome of Presidential Elegance

The Rolex Day-Date, often referred to as the "President's Watch," is perhaps the most iconic model to feature the Rolex yellow dial. Paired with the President bracelet and crafted in precious metals like yellow gold, the yellow dial Day-Date embodies ultimate luxury and status. The sunburst finish on many yellow Day-Date dials adds a captivating play of light, further enhancing its regal appearance. The combination of the yellow gold case, bracelet, and dial creates a harmonious and undeniably opulent aesthetic, making it a symbol of achievement and power.

Reference Example: Rolex Day-Date 40 in Yellow Gold with Yellow Gold Dial (Ref: 228238)

Rolex Submariner: A Dive Watch with Golden Radiance

While traditionally associated with black or blue dials, the Rolex Submariner with a yellow dial offers a surprising and compelling alternative. Often crafted in Rolesor (a combination of Oystersteel and yellow gold) or full yellow gold, the yellow dial Submariner brings a touch of unexpected luxury to this iconic dive watch. The contrast between the yellow dial and the black Cerachrom bezel creates a striking visual appeal, while maintaining the Submariner's legendary robustness and functionality. This combination makes it a versatile watch, equally at home in the boardroom or exploring the depths of the ocean.

Reference Example: Rolex Submariner Date in Yellow Rolesor with Yellow Dial (Ref: 126613LN)

Rolex Datejust: Timeless Versatility with a Golden Hue

The Rolex Datejust, known for its timeless design and versatility, also embraces the Rolex yellow dial. Available in various sizes and materials, including Oystersteel and Rolesor, the yellow dial Datejust offers a touch of warmth and sophistication to this classic model. Whether paired with an Oyster bracelet for a sporty look or a Jubilee bracelet for added elegance, the yellow dial Datejust remains a versatile and stylish choice for everyday wear. The different shades of yellow, from champagne to sunburst, within the Datejust range provide further options to personalize your style.

Reference Example: Rolex Datejust 36 in Yellow Rolesor with Yellow Gold Fluted Dial (Ref: 126233)

Caring for Your Rolex Yellow Dial Watch

To ensure your Rolex yellow dial watch retains its radiant beauty and optimal performance for years to come, proper care and maintenance are essential.

Regular Cleaning

Clean your Rolex regularly with a soft, damp cloth to remove dust, dirt, and fingerprints. For more thorough cleaning, you can use lukewarm soapy water and a soft brush, ensuring you rinse it thoroughly with clean water and dry it completely with a soft cloth.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leaners, as these can damage the dial and other components.

Professional Servicing

Rolex recommends professional servicing every 5-10 years, depending on usage. Regular servicing by an authorized Rolex service center ensures the movement is properly lubricated, seals are checked and replaced if necessary, and the watch is thoroughly cleaned and inspected. This will help maintain its accuracy, water resistance, and overall longevity.

Protecting from Scratches and Impacts

While Rolex watches are built to be robust, it's still important to protect your Rolex yellow dial watch from scratches and impacts. Avoid wearing it during activities that could potentially damage it, such as heavy manual labor or extreme sports. When not wearing your watch, store it in a dedicated watch box or pouch to prevent scratches and dust accumulation.

Avoiding Extreme Temperatures and Magnetic Fields

Extreme temperatures and strong magnetic fields can negatively impact the performance of your Rolex watch. Avoid exposing it to extreme heat or cold, and keep it away from strong magnetic sources such as speakers, magnets, and electronic devices.

FAQ: Common Questions About Rolex Yellow Dial Watches

Are Rolex yellow dials made of solid gold?
Not always. Some Rolex yellow dials are made of solid yellow gold, especially in precious metal models like the Day-Date in yellow gold. However, other yellow dials, particularly in Oystersteel or Rolesor models, may be coated or treated to achieve the yellow hue. The specific material will depend on the model and reference.
Are Rolex yellow dial watches more expensive?
The price of a Rolex yellow dial watch depends on several factors, including the model, materials (e.g., Oystersteel, Rolesor, yellow gold), and complexity of the movement. While the dial color itself may not directly increase the price compared to other dial colors within the same model range, yellow gold models, which often feature yellow dials, are inherently more expensive due to the precious metal content.
Are Rolex yellow dial watches harder to read in sunlight?
Generally, no. In fact, Rolex yellow dials often offer excellent readability in various lighting conditions, including sunlight. The bright color and contrasting markers and hands enhance visibility. Some yellow dials feature a sunburst finish, which can create interesting light reflections, but Rolex designs are engineered for optimal legibility.
Can I change the dial of my Rolex to a yellow dial?
Rolex generally recommends against aftermarket modifications, including dial changes, as they can void the warranty and potentially compromise the watch's integrity. If you desire a Rolex yellow dial, it's best to purchase a model that originally comes with this dial option from an authorized dealer or reputable source.
